Biographical Profile

A concise overview of major life events clarifies common queries found in wikipédia entries.

Category Detail Source Notes Verification Status
Full Name Danielle Steel Widely cited in library catalogs and major biographies Verified
Date of Birth January 14, 1947 Public records and authoritative interviews Verified
Nationality American U.S. birthplace (New York City) Verified
Primary Genres Romance, family sagas, contemporary drama Book metadata and subject classifications Verified
Notable Adaptations TV movies and limited series, notably "Fine Things" and "The Ring" Film databases and network archives Verified

Literary Themes and Style

Her narratives often explore resilience, family dynamics, and personal transformation, which explains high sustained search interest for phrases like danielle steel wikipédia and thematic analysis.

Recurring Motifs

Across dozens of titles, Steel frequently returns to motifs of survival, redemption, and the tension between career and intimate relationships.

Reception and Critical Perspective

Academic reviews sometimes contrast her mass-market appeal with literary fiction traditions, yet libraries and book clubs continue to feature her works prominently.

Circulation statistics and bestseller rankings frequently appear in wikipédia discussions, reflecting both popularity and enduring public curiosity.

Adaptations and Media Influence

Television and film versions of her novels extend her stories into visual formats, influencing how newer audiences encounter her fictional worlds.

  • Notable TV adaptations have aired on major networks, expanding narrative depth through casting and production design.
  • Film options remain selective, with rights often tied to dramatic plots that translate well to screen.
  • International co-productions reflect global interest in her themes of cross-cultural family life.
  • Streaming platforms have increased accessibility, allowing binge viewing and renewed discussion of plot details.
